WE all know elephants never forget, but it turns out these endangered animals are even more intelligent than we believed.
They are adapting to the threat of ivory poaching by becoming much more active at night-time.
The elephants hide in deep bush during the day before coming out at night to feed.
The discovery, made in Kenya by the charity Save The Elephant, shows just how adaptable these creatures are.
